Lisbon To Host The World Forum 2008 PDF Print E-mail
Written by Ozgur Tore   
Thursday, 03 July 2008
World Association for Hospitality and Tourism Education and Training is to assume its veritable role as a meetings and debate platform between universities, institutes, schools, international organisations and companies from the tourism sector, by means of organisation of the Lisbon World Forum 2008, between October 8-12, 2008.

The Forum’s topic - Climate Change and Challenges for Tourism Education - represents the culmination of wide-ranging debate on climate change and its impact on the tourism sector, addressed from various perspectives in 2007, by means of the following initiatives: the 5th Global Travel and Tourism Summit organised by the World Travel and Tourism Council (WTTC). Universities, institutes and schools offering tourism education/training,together with international organisations and companies, will debate and evaluate the current state of the dual relationship between tourism and global warming, in light of tourism’s contribution to global warming, and the latter’s respective impact on tourism, in order to identify the contribution that may be made by tourism education in response to this urgent issue.

The AMFORHT Lisbon World Forum 2008, organised in close association with the World Tourism Organisation (OMT), will use the “Davos Declaration on Climate Change and Tourism. Responding to Global Challenges”, of October 3, 2007, as its framework of reference, and will also focus on good practices that currently exist in the sector’s companies and on public policies for tourism development, together with links to research and necessary innovations in educational curricular components.

Participation in the AMFORHT Lisbon World Forum 2008, constitutes an opportunity to delineate paths and solutions, compare measures and initiatives, and thereby understand and foster a common effort, wherein tourism education may make a clear contribution.

The event will include speeches delivered by renowned guest speakers and communications resulting from open invitations to the scientific and technical community for works to be selected by an International Scientific Council. The AMFORHT Lisbon World Forum 2008 will thus offer unique conditions for meetings and debate, in order to strengthen and reinforce the ties between the various agents of the tourism sector, thus enabling and ensuring a commitment from the Tourism education sector in this decisive process.
